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.


You can now make advanced searches for items in Matrix Requirements. You just prefix your search with "mrql:" and you do ... miracles (MRQL) searches.

...

  • mrql:domain ~ "xyz" and category = "TC"
    • matches all item of the category "TC" who has a field "domain" which includes "xyz"
  • mrql:outdated = 1 and category != "XTC"
    • matches all outdated items which are not "XTC" items
  • mrql:"test run result"="af|error|failed"
    • matches all failed tests: Since this field "test run result" is a dropdown, the actual value of the field "af|error|failed" differs from the displayed text "automatic - was 'failed' when last saved"
  • mrql:updated < 3H
    • matches all items modified during the last 3 hours
  • mrql:uplink ~ "REQ" 
    • matchs all items with an uplink in a category containing REQ (MREQ, FREQ, REQ, ...)
  • mrql:updated<1w and category="REQ"

    • requirements updated in last 7 days

...

  • mrql:needSignature = joe
    • Looks for all SIGN items where joe has not signed (joe is the login name)
  • mrql:needSignature = allany
    • Looks for all SIGN items where someone still needs to sign
  • mrql:needSignature != joe
    • Looks for all SIGN items where joe has signed or was not supposed to sign
  • mrql:needSignature != allany
    • Looks for all SIGN items where all users that were supposed to sign did sign

...